➢is also known as kali or eskrima,

refers to a category of Filipino


martial arts that emphasizes the use
of weapons - whether it be fighting
sticks, blades or improvised
weapons.
➢ There are no exact references as to origins
of arnis.
➢ One theory; it was started when the
Spaniards arrived. During Spanish colonial
period, weapons had been banned in Luzon
and Visayas.
➢ Indios used sticks to practice wielding their
swords and bolos which they disguised as a
folk dance.
➢ However, because of the new culture
brought by our colonizers, arnis was
overshadowed and almost went out of the
spotlight.
➢ Luckily, with the rise of martial arts as a
popular sport during the 1980s, arnis was
able to recapture not of the Filipinos, but
also of the whole world in general.
➢is the system of Filipino martial arts founded
by the late REMY PRESAS as a self-defense
system.
➢ The term Modern Arnis was used by Remy
Presas' younger brother ERNESTO PRESAS to
describe his style of Filipino martial arts; since
1999. Ernesto Presas called his system
KOMBATAN
➢ It is derived principally from the traditional Presas
family style of the Bolo (Machete) and the stick-
dueling art of Balintawak Eskrima, with influences
from other Filipino and Japanese martial arts.
➢ Arnis is a Philippines' national martial art or sport,
after Former President GMA signed the R.A. No.
9850 in 2009.
➢ The act mandates the DepEd to include the sport
as a PE course. Arnis will be included among priority
sports in Palarong Pambansa (National Games)
beginning 2010

PADDED STICK
➢ each padded stick shall be
properly foam-cushioned &
shall have a maximum grip
diameter of not more than
3.81 cm. (1 1/2 in) & length
of 76.20 cm (30 inches M&W).
The length of the padded
stick shall be cm (27 in for
boys & girls)

DIMENSIONS
➢ The playing area is a square
measuring 8.0 m by 8.0 m
with a 2 m minimum free
zone around it, and a clear
space without any obstruction
up to a height of not less than
5 m from the playing surface.

NEUTRAL CORNER

➢ The corner of the playing


area farthest to the
official's table in between
the two judges within the
free zone shall be
designated as the neutral
corner. This shall be the
consultation area for the
referee and judges.
